How Large Does the NYT Think China's Trade Surplus with the U.S. Should Be?

The NYT ran a piece on China's economy implying that it is reeling from the tariffs that Donald Trump has imposed on imports from China. The article outlined China's economic problems and then told readers that China's President Xi:

"has been forced to make concessions to the United States as President Trump’s trade war intensifies."
